What is Nadakacheri Certificate Verification (CV)?
The Nadakacheri Certificate Verification system is an online facility provided by the Karnataka Revenue Department. It allows citizens, students, job seekers, employers, and institutions to verify the authenticity of certificates issued through Nadakacheri by entering the unique RD (Revenue Department) number.
This online verification ensures that documents are genuine, preventing fraud and increasing trust in certificates used for:
- Caste Certificate Verification (for education, jobs, and reservations)
- Income Certificate Verification (for scholarships and government benefits)
- Domicile Certificate Verification (for residence proof in Karnataka)
- Agriculture Certificate Verification (for farmer schemes and subsidies)

Types of Certificates You Can Verify on Nadakacheri
The Nadakacheri Certificate Verification (CV) system in Karnataka allows citizens to confirm the authenticity of various government-issued documents online. By entering the RD (Revenue Department) number, anyone can verify certificates related to education, jobs, pensions, agriculture, and welfare schemes.
Here are the most common types of certificates that can be verified on Nadakacheri:
Nadakacheri Certificate Verification List
| Certificate Type | Purpose / Usage | Issued By |
|---|---|---|
| Caste Certificate | Required for education, jobs, and reservation benefits | Karnataka Revenue Dept |
| Income Certificate | Used for scholarships, fee concessions, and subsidies | Karnataka Revenue Dept |
| Residence / Domicile | Proof of address and state-based benefits | Karnataka Revenue Dept |
| Agriculture Certificate | Needed for farm loans and land-related purposes | Karnataka Revenue Dept |
| Pension Certificates | For widow, old-age, and disability pension schemes | Karnataka Revenue Dept |
| Unemployment Certificate | Helps access government schemes and employment aid | Karnataka Revenue Dept |
| Disability Certificate | For physically handicapped benefits and reservations | Karnataka Revenue Dept |
Step-by-Step Guide to Nadakacheri Certificate Verification
The Nadakacheri Certificate Verification (CV) system in Karnataka makes it easy to check whether your government-issued certificate is genuine. Using the RD (Revenue Department) number, you can instantly verify caste, income, domicile, agriculture, pension, and other certificates online.
Follow these steps to verify your Nadakacheri certificate online:
How to Verify Nadakacheri Certificate Online
- Visit the Official Portal
Go to the official Nadakacheri Certificate Verification page:
👉 https://ajsk.karnataka.gov.in/nkcv/ - Enter RD / Acknowledgment Number
Type the Acknowledgment Number or RD Number printed on your certificate. This unique number links directly to your certificate record in the Karnataka Revenue Department database. - Enter Security Code
Fill in the 4-digit captcha code displayed on the screen to proceed with verification. - Click “Show Certificate Details”
After submitting, the system will fetch your certificate details from the Nadakacheri database. - Check Verification Result
- If valid, the portal will display:
- Applicant’s name
- Photograph (if available)
- Address details
- Certificate type (Caste, Income, Domicile, etc.)
- Date of issue and validity period
- If expired or invalid, you will see the message: “Certificate Expired / Invalidated.”

What to Do if Your Nadakacheri Certificate is Not Verified?
Sometimes, a certificate may not show as valid during the Nadakacheri online verification. Here are the possible reasons and solutions:
- Check RD / Acknowledgment Number
Ensure the RD number printed on your certificate is entered correctly without typing mistakes. - Confirm Issuing Authority
Only certificates generated through the Nadakacheri Atalji Janasnehi Kendra portal can be verified. If your document was issued by another department, it won’t appear in the Nadakacheri CV system. - Visit the Nearest Nadakacheri Center
If online verification fails, take your original documents to the nearest Nadakacheri office for manual verification and validation. - Contact Nadakacheri Helpline
For technical errors, server issues, or expired certificates, reach out to the Nadakacheri support helpline for assistance.
By following these steps, citizens can ensure their caste, income, domicile, or agriculture certificates remain valid and trusted across Karnataka.

FAQs on Nadakacheri Certificate Verification (CV)
Q1. How can I quickly verify my Nadakacheri certificate online?
Enter your RD number on the Nadakacheri CV portal to instantly check your certificate’s authenticity.
Q2. Is Nadakacheri certificate verification free of cost?
Yes, online verification is completely free for all citizens.
Q3. Which certificates can be verified through Nadakacheri CV?
Caste, income, residence, agriculture, pension, disability, and unemployment certificates can all be verified.
Q4. What if my certificate shows “Expired / Invalidated”?
It means the certificate is either expired or not recorded correctly; visit the nearest Nadakacheri center for assistance.
Q5. Can certificates issued offline before Nadakacheri portal be verified?
Yes, older Taluk-issued certificates recorded in the Nadakacheri system can also be verified online.
Q6. Who can use the Nadakacheri CV system?
Individuals, employers, educational institutions, and government agencies can use it to confirm certificate authenticity.
Q7. How fast is Nadakacheri online verification?
Verification is instant if the correct RD number and security code are entered.
Q8. What details are displayed after successful verification?
Applicant name, photo, address, issue date, and certificate validity are shown.
Q9. Can I verify someone else’s certificate?
Yes, with the certificate’s RD number, third-party verification is possible for official purposes.
Q10. Who issues Nadakacheri certificates?
Certificates are issued by the Karnataka Revenue Department through the Nadakacheri portal.
